Understanding Quilt Materials

The first step in choosing an affordable warm quilt is understanding the materials commonly used. Quilts typically consist of three layers: the top decorative layer, the middle batting (or filling), and the bottom backing layer. Each layer contributes to the quilt’s overall warmth and feel.   1. Batting Materials: The most common materials used for quilt batting include cotton, polyester, wool, and blends of these fibers. Cotton batting is known for its breathability and softness, making it ideal for all-season use. Polyester batting, on the other hand, provides excellent warmth and is often more affordable. Wool batting offers superior insulation and moisture-wicking properties but tends to be pricier.
  2. Cover Fabrics: Quilt covers can vary widely in terms of material and design. Cotton covers are popular for their softness and durability, while blends like cotton polyester offer a balance of comfort and easy maintenance. Higher thread counts generally indicate smoother, more durable fabrics that resist wear and tear.

Factors to Consider When Choosing an Affordable Quilt

When shopping for an affordable warm quilt, several factors should influence your decision:

  1. Seasonal Versatility: Consider whether you need a quilt primarily for winter warmth or one that can be used comfortably year-round. Quilts with lightweight cotton or polyester batting are versatile choices suitable for varying climates.
  2. Size and Fit: Ensure the quilt fits your bed size correctly. Quilts come in standard sizes such as twin, full, queen, and king. Oversized quilts can provide better coverage, especially for larger mattresses.
  3. Durability: Check the stitching and overall construction of the quilt. Double-stitched bindings and reinforced seams indicate better durability, ensuring your quilt lasts through multiple seasons.
  4. Maintenance: Quilts that are easy to care for can save you time and money in the long run. Check the manufacturer’s care instructions to see if the quilt is machine washable or requires special cleaning methods.
